1.ASP 网址支持的脚本:默认VB,声明后支持JavaScript;
2.声明变量和使用:
dim var1="test"
response.write("<h1>打印结果test=" & var1& "ok")
3.ASP和mysql的连接:
win7将asp部署到IIS:
控制面板--》管理工具--》internet信息服务管理; 打开IIS服务;
配置mysql:打开ODBC数据源,安装mysqlODBC连接;设定系统的dsn(添加mysql的数据源)
以下是asp部分的连接代码:
dim myHost,myDB,myUID,myPWD
myHost = "localhost"
myDB = "test"
myUID = "user"
myPWD = "user"
myChareSet = "utf8"
strconnection="dsn=testName;driver={MySQL ODBC 5.3 Unicode Driver};server=" & myHost & ";database=" & myDB & ";user name=" & myUID & ";password=" & myPWD
set conn = server.createobject("ADODB.Connection")
'连接数据库
conn.open strconnection
'设置客户端字符编码
'不加此语句汉字部分可能会出现???乱码
'数据库设置结束
set count = conn.execute("select count(*) from blacklist;")
response.write("查询结果为:"&count(0))
4.针对数据库查询返回为空结果判断:
rs=conn.excute(sql)
if rs.bof or rs.eof then
response.write("不存在记录")
else:
。。。
end if
5.asp输出换行
使用 response.write("<br>") 起始就是html中的换行
6.asp接收参数
比如 test.asp?url=baidu.com
<%
dim urlGet
urlGet = request.querystring("url")
%>